Peanut Butter Cup Pie



If you're looking for a super easy dessert that every chocolate peanut butter lover will like......look no further. I've had this recipe for the longest time and just tried it for the first time yesterday when I had my husband's sister's family over for dinner. It literally took 15 minutes to put together....then just 4 hours to chill.

Here's what you need:

1 package (8oz.) cream cheese, softened
1/2 cup, plus 1 Tbsp. creamy peanut butter, divided
1 cup cold milk
1 package (3.4 oz.) vanilla flavor instant pudding
2 1/2 cups thawed Cool Whip Topping, divided
1 Oreo pie crust
3 squares Baker's Semi-Sweet Chocolate (I forgot to get this when I was at the store...so I used about a 1/2 cup dark chocolate chips that I had on hand and it worked out fine :)

How to make it:

1. Beat cream cheese and 1/2 cup peanut butter until well blended. Add milk and dry pudding mix; beat 2 minutes. Whisk in 1 cup Cool Whip; spoon into crust.

2. Microwave remaining Cool Whip and chocolate in microwave bowl on high about 1 min. 30 sec., or until chocolate is completely melted and mixture is well blended, stirring after each minute. Cool completely.

3. Spread chocolate mixture over pudding layer in crust. Microwave remaining peanut butter in small bowl about 30 seconds, stir. Drizzle over pie. ( I put it in a small plastic Ziploc bag and cut the corner off) Refrigerate 4 hours or until firm.
